What kind of engine does a 2014 Dodge Ram have?

What kind of engine does a 2014 Dodge Ram have?

Dodge 2014 Lineup: Dodge coasts into 2014 with some subtle updates to its expansive and impressive, innovative American fleet. Ram 1500 gets a turbocharged diesel V6 engine, but loses the 4.7-liter V8 engine. The 2500 boasts a new coil-spring suspension system, while the 3500 offers air suspension and a new 6.4-liter V8 engine.

When did the 2014 Ram 1500 come out?

The 2014 Ram 1500 is part of the truck’s fourth generation, which launched for the 2013 model year and includes the 2017 model. You can save money by purchasing a 2013 Ram, but neither the diesel V6 nor the eight-speed automatic transmission are available for that model year.

What kind of car is the Dodge 1500?

The Ram 1500 is sometimes referred to as the Dodge Ram 1500, though Dodge and Ram split in 2009. Today, Dodge focuses exclusively on cars, SUVs, and minivans, while Ram produces trucks. Which Is Better: 2014 Ram 1500 or 2014 Chevrolet Silverado 1500?
